How to learn from the crisis – Efficiency by flexibility and transformability in Airline Catering Facilities

State-of-the-art science and technology for factories have to be flexible and transformable for a long-term usage in an unstable environment. During the global economic recession of the late 2000s experts of the airline catering industry were interviewed to get a picture how facilities are prepared today for strong changes. Preliminary analysis and talks by the article’s author led to the presumption that this service industry has high requirements for flexibility and changeability. Part of a detailed study that will be described within a doctoral dissertation were interviews done with experts of the industry. As a conclusion from the interviews the required flexible and transformable material handling solutions and necessary adjustments in construction were described by using the concept “Internet of Things”. Scenario analysis for feasibility and risk evaluation was concluded to check the developed alternatives. After this quantitative analysis a non-quantitative check-up was also done to compare these alternatives with traditional material handling solutions as build-up until today in Airline Catering facilities. The evaluation method can be used in future planning projects and also for the general analysis of further branches concerning the feasibility of changeable material flow systems.Downloads
